| Mode of Delivery | Daytime Class | Prerequisites and co-requisities | None | Recommended Optional Programme Components | None | Course Contents | Starting with the Treaty of Küçük Kaynarca, seen in the Ottoman Empire until World War I on political, social and economic developments will be discussed. | Weekly Detailed Course Contents | |
1 | The Ottoman Empire in the Early Modern Era | reading, explanation, discussion | | 2 | Innovations and developments in the period of Selim III. | reading, explanation, discussion | | 3 | Mehmet Ali Pasha and invasion of Egypt´s | reading, explanation, discussion | | 4 | Emergence of Egypt problem and solution | reading, explanation, discussion | | 5 | Tanzimat I. period | reading, explanation, discussion | | 6 | Tanzimat period II. | reading, explanation, discussion | | 7 | Problem of the Straits and the London Agreement | reading, explanation, discussion | | 8 | Midterm Exam. | | | 9 | Crimean War and the Paris Peace Conference | reading, explanation, discussion | | 10 | The Ottoman Empire after the Paris Peace Conference | reading, explanation, discussion | | 11 | Ottoman-Russian War of 1877-1878 | reading, explanation, discussion | | 12 | Ottoman Empire in the 20. century | reading, explanation, discussion | | 13 | Colonial movements around the world in the 19. century | reading, explanation, discussion | | 14 | General Evaluation | reading, explanation, discussion | |
| Recommended or Required Reading | Niyazi Berkes, Türkiye’de Çağdaşlaşma; Rıfat Uçarol, Siyasi Tarih, Filiz Kitabevi, İstanbul; İlber Ortaylı, İmparatorluğun En Uzun Yüzyılı, İletişim Yayınları, İstanbul.; Donalt Quataert, Osmanlı İmparatorluğu 1700-1922, İletişim Yayınları, İstanbul. ;Erick Jan Zürcher, Moderleşen Türkiyenin Tarihi, İletişim Yayınları, İstanbul, Erhan Afyoncu, Sorularla Osmanlı İmparatorluğu
